Police arrest several protestors believed to be Guineans in Monrovia

by Maximilian K. Kasseh jr

MONROVIA, LIBERIA-Police in Monrovia has arrested several persons believed to be Guineans for their alleged involvement in protest, at the Embassy of their Country in Monrovia.

Deputy Police Direct General for Operations, Marvin Sackor, said:” Those arrested will be investigated, charged and prosecuted.”

On Wednesday, October 21, 2020, several persons believed to be Guineans gathered at that Country Embassy demanding that elections results in Guinea be announced.

The protesters were disbursed following the intervention of the Liberia National Police, because they reportedly started throwing stones, after being denied entry into the Embassy.
